  2. A newly Embraced childe in Vampire: The Masquerade is one generation higher than their sire, and is of either the same clan or Caitiff. Embracing is cheap in VTM, and Mass Embraces are used by the Sabbat and occasionally by other clans (most infamously the Ravnos ) for strategic reasons.

  3. The Embrace: The act of a vampire draining and replacing a victim's blood, with a bit of their own, to pass the curse of vampirism to a mortal.   4. Embracing requires an investment of vitae and also Willpower usually. So the vampire definitely needs to be involved. Just dribbling vitae into someone's mouth would make them a Ghoul, not turn them. By V5 rules you need the blood to come directly from the Vampire into the person's mouth.

  6. The creator vampire is known as a sire, the newly created vampire a childe and the creation process is referred to as the embrace. Very little vitae is required to trigger the metamorphosis but the victim must be freshly dead.
